Hounded , the 2011 debut of Kevin Hearne’s The Iron Druid Chronicles , revitalized urban fantasy by blending ancient Celtic mythology with modern Arizona culture. The novel follows Atticus O'Sullivan, a 2,000-year-old Druid living in Tempe, as he ends centuries of hiding to fight the Irish god tracking him down with his Irish Wolfhound, Oberon. Hounded by Kevin Hearne introduces Atticus O'Sullivan, a 2,100-year-old Druid living in modern Tempe, Arizona, who must defend himself against Celtic gods seeking his magical sword. The urban fantasy novel features a world where all mythologies are real, with Atticus utilizing Druidic magic and allies like his telepathic wolfhound, Oberon. Ask any fan of the series who their favorite character is, and they won’t say Atticus. They will say Oberon. Through Atticus’s bind communication spell, Oberon speaks with the enthusiasm of a gluttonous, easily distracted, TV-obsessed dog. His obsessions include sausages, poodles (whom he calls “French harlots”), and reenacting scenes from Star Wars . Oberon provides the comic relief, but he also provides the heart. The bond between Druid and hound is the emotional anchor of the story.
For those who prefer listening, the audiobook version of "Hounded" is . Narrated by Luke Daniels for the US market and Christopher Ragland for the UK, the audiobook has received glowing reviews for Daniels's ability to handle Celtic pronunciations, accents, and distinct character voices. The runtime is approximately 8 hours .
